#4b9eef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b9eef is composed of 29.4% red, 62%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.6% cyan, 33.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 209.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 61.6%. #4b9eef color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ffff with #003ddf.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#4b9eef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4b9eef has RGB values of R:75, G:158,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 4955887.

Shades and Tints of #4b9eef

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#edf5f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b9eef

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969da4 is the less saturated color, while #3c9efe is the most saturated one.
